Output welding current is available in three overlapping ranges by means of externally connecting the electrode cables to the Min., Med., or Max. tap electrode studs(See Technical Specifications in the Installation Section).
Input Line Voltage Compensation maintains a reasonably constant output within a range of ±10% change in supply line voltage.
Cooling of the welder is accomplished by drawing air in through the louvered case front panel, through the reactor and transformer assemblies, and out the louvered case rear panel. The two totally enclosed fan motors used have sealed ball bearings and require no lubrication maintenance.

Overload/Thermal Protection is provided in three areas: the 115 volt AC auxiliary power is fused for 8 amps; the saturable reactor control power circuit is protected by a 40 amp fuse; the welder output power circuit is protected by the familiar current transformerKlixon thermostat breaker. In the event of a control circuit or welder overload, the output contactors will open and the fan motors will continue to operate. If the overload is detected by the thermostatic breaker, the temperature light located on the front panel will illuminate until a safe operating temperature is reached.
Output Contactor control is provided by two S78 contactors connected in parallel. Input line contactors are not provided. The customer is expected to provide line starting and circuit breaking equipment.
